Feedback Control of a Motorized Skateboard [PDF]
This paper develops a feedback control solution for the automatization of a motorized skateboard, also called symmetric snakeboard in the Robotics and Automatic Control literature. Controlling this system is particularly challenging due to the association of kinematic and dynamic nonintegrable constraints to which it is subjected.

Predictive feedback control and Fitts' law [PDF]
Fitts’ law is a well established empirical formula, known for encapsulating the “speed-accuracy trade-off”. For discrete, manual movements from a starting location to a target, Fitts’ law relates movement duration to the distance moved and target size ...
